场景
客户传过来一个链接,需要我们去访问,但是,这个链接中有特殊字符和中文,直接使用的话服务方收到参数乱码,所以我这里收到客户的链接之后,把参数全部取出来进行encode,然后去调用新的链接。
代码
package com.pan;
import org.apache.http.HttpEntity;
import org.apache.http.client.ClientProtocolException;
import org.apache.http.client.methods.CloseableHttpResponse;
import org.apache.http.client.methods.HttpGet;
import org.apache.http.client.methods.HttpRequestBase;
import org.apache.http.impl.client.CloseableHttpClient;
import org.apache.http.impl.client.HttpClients;
import org.apache.http.impl.conn.PoolingHttpClientConnectionManager;
import org.apache.http.util.EntityUtils;
import org.apache.log4j.Logger;
import java.io.IOException;
import java.io.UnsupportedEncodingException;
import java.net.URLEncoder;
public class HttpGetUtils {
private static Logger logger = Logger.getLogger(HttpGetUtils.class);
private static PoolingHttpClientConnectionManager cm;
private static String EMPTY_STR = "";
private static String UTF_8 = "UTF-8";
public static void main(String[] args) {
String url = "http://127.0.0.1:9999/test/interface";
String url2 = "http://127.0.0.1:9999/test/interface?";
String url3 = "http://127.0.0.1:9999/test/interface?ywid=";
String url4 = "http://127.0.0.1:9999/test/interface?ywid=123";
String url5 = "http://127.0.0.1:9999/test/interface?ywid=123&";
String url6 = "http://127.0.0.1:9999/test/interface?ywid=123&ywcjlx=";
String url7 = "http://127.0.0.1:9999/test/interface?ywid=123&ywcjlx==";
String url8 = "http://127.0.0.1:9999/test/interface?ywid=123&ywcjlx=ZJTZ001&content=您好我是您的交通银行客服代表小交请问是张三先生本人吗";
String url9 = "http://127.0.0.1:9999/test/interface?ywid=123&ywcjlx=ZJTZ001&name=张三&content=您好=我是您的交通银行客服代表小交请问是张三先生本人吗";
String url10 = "http://127.0.0.1:9999/test/interface?value={\"aaa\":\"中文\",\"bbb\":\"终止\"}";
try {
// System.out.println(HttpGetUtils.doGet(url));
// System.out.println(HttpGetUtils.doGet(url2));
// System.out.println(HttpGetUtils.doGet(url3));
// System.out.println(HttpGetUtils.doGet(url4));
// System.out.println(HttpGetUtils.doGet(url5));
// System.out.println(HttpGetUtils.doGet(url6));
// System.out.println(HttpGetUtils.doGet(url7));
// System.out.println(HttpGetUtils.doGet(url8));
System.out.println(HttpGetUtils.doGet(url9));
// System.out.println(HttpGetUtils.doGet(url10));
} catch (Exception e) {
e.printStackTrace();
}
}
private static void init() {
if (cm != null)
return;
cm = new PoolingHttpClientConnectionManager();
cm.setMaxTotal(50);
cm.setDefaultMaxPerRoute(5);
}
private static CloseableHttpClient getHttpClient() {
init();
return HttpClients.custom().setConnectionManager(cm).build();
}
public static String doGet(String url) throws Exception {
return doGet(url, UTF_8);
}
public static String doGet(String url, String encode) throws Exception {
StringBuffer newUrl = new StringBuffer();
url = url.trim();
if (url.contains("?")) {
String[] urlArr = url.split("[?]");
String baseUrl = urlArr[0];
String paramStr = "";
StringBuffer newParamStr = new StringBuffer();
paramStr = url.substring(baseUrl.length() + 1);
String[] paramArr = paramStr.split("[&]");
for (int i = 0; i < paramArr.length; i++) {
String temp = paramArr[i];
if (null == temp || "".equals(temp.trim())) {
continue;
}
if (temp.contains("=")) {
String[] keyValue = temp.split("[=]");
newParamStr.append("&").append(keyValue[0]).append("=").append(encode(temp.substring(keyValue[0].length() + 1), encode));
} else {
newParamStr.append("&").append(temp);
}
}
if (newParamStr.length() > 0) {
newUrl.append(baseUrl).append("?").append(newParamStr.deleteCharAt(0));
} else {
newUrl.append(baseUrl);
}
} else {
newUrl.append(url);
}
// System.out.println("encode之前=" + url);
logger.info("url encode之后=" + newUrl.toString());
HttpGet httpGet = new HttpGet(newUrl.toString());
return getResult(httpGet);
}
private static String encode(String str, String encode) throws Exception {
if (null == str || "".equals(str.trim())) {
return "";
}
try {
return URLEncoder.encode(str, encode);
} catch (UnsupportedEncodingException e) {
logger.error("encode", e);
throw e;
}
}
private static String getResult(HttpRequestBase request) {
CloseableHttpClient httpClient = getHttpClient();
try {
logger.debug("httpClient execute start!");
CloseableHttpResponse response = httpClient.execute(request);
HttpEntity entity = response.getEntity();
if (entity != null) {
String result = EntityUtils.toString(entity);
logger.debug("result is: " + result);
response.close();
logger.debug("response has closed !");
return result;
}
logger.debug("response's entity is null!");
} catch (ClientProtocolException e) {
logger.error("getResult error:", e);
} catch (IOException e) {
logger.error("getResult error:", e);
}
logger.debug("response's entity is null,return empty string!");
return EMPTY_STR;
}
}
